The Formation Of Retirement VillagesRetirement villages are new places for retirees to live satisfactory and independent life even after their retirement .They are not like old age homes, but are villages having flats which are specially developed, keeping in mind the age, need and requirement of the retirees .This flats can be taken on rent or can be partially owned or can be self owned depending on the financial condition of the owner. Since the dwellers of this place are of common age group, hence they get more opportunities to live an active life and make new friends. Retirement villages provide all facilities regarding health, security and maintenance. Most of the retirement villages have dispensaries with visiting doctors. They have a panic button or an emergency call service in every flat which works for 24 hours. The entire villages are well secured areas. They have well trained guards and modern tools to guard flats even when residents are out of town. They have well organized and skillful staff for maintenance of flats as well as gardens, lobbies etc. They encourage old age persons in things like maintaining their own gardens this not only keeps them active but gives them a peace of mind. Retirement villages are mostly located in places from where accessing place of regular visit like shopping malls, trains or bus stops are close by. But if they are far away generally developers provide a mean of transport for the entire community. Most of these villages provide amenities like cafes, craft rooms, gymnasiums etc. The residents can themselves come up with ideas that develop a sense of unity among the residents. They have special provision for visitor car parking, private dining rooms so that residents family and friends can have a visit any time. They also allow small pets to be kept with the residents. Before moving into an Retirement villages one should look at management agreement, how village is managed, how effective its services are, what are daily life expenses in village life, how the participation of other residents is, how effectively complaints and disputes are settled in village under consideration. Buying flat in Retirement villages is a lot different from buying a home as each of these is managed in a different way, each provides a different set of services and accordingly they differ in prices. The kind of lifestyle you want should be kept in mind before choosing a Retirement villages as each has its own set of rules and regulations. One should also go through Retirement Villages Act before actually going for one The concept of retirement villages has a wide potential to improve the living standards of older person as far as their life after retirement is concerned.
